Output 3bba3f519e5e4e3d93a341a822e2000ee4956658be27eea62e841fc2a1ebdde6:0

value
267321606
script pubkey
OP_0 OP_PUSHBYTES_20 d6b525f5bc7ce5707d231d0c8a064992c2f13b7f
address
ltc1q666jtadu0njhqlfrr5xg5pjfjtp0zwmlhqzgzk
transaction
3bba3f519e5e4e3d93a341a822e2000ee4956658be27eea62e841fc2a1ebdde6
spent
true